Required Skills and Qualifications:
- Meet the minimum age requirement to drive in your city
- Hold a valid US driver's license
- Have at least one year of licensed driving experience in the US (three years if under 25)
- Use an eligible 4-door vehicle
Benefits:
Our platform offers several benefits, including the ability to cash out your earnings up to five times a day with Instant Pay. You will also have the option to rent a car through our rental partners if you do not own a vehicle.
